COLUMBIA -- Legislation touted by GOP leaders as making South Carolina's tax code appear more competitive would require most tax filers to pay more initially, according to an analysis by state fiscal experts. Collapsing South Carolina's tax brackets into a single flat tax rate of 3.99% in 2026 would reduce state revenues by $216.6 million overall. |
